Decentralized Futures: Predicting Token Value on Ethereum

The dynamic nature of cryptocurrencies like those found on the Ethereum blockchain presents both challenges and opportunities for traders. While traditional futures markets rely on centralized exchanges to determine token value, decentralized futures protocols offer a alternative approach. By leveraging smart contracts and automated price oracles, these platforms enable traders to position themselves on the future trajectory of tokens without relying on intermediaries.

Concisely, the rise of decentralized futures on Ethereum signifies a paradigm shift in how traders interact with copyright markets. As this space continues to develop, it will be important for both individual traders and institutional investors to grasp the intricacies of decentralized futures and their potential impact on the future of finance.

Smart Contract Oracles: Empowering Accurate Predictions on Ethereum

Ethereum's decentralized nature enables a paradigm shift in how we interact with contracts. However, traditional smart contracts struggle to access external data, limiting their potential. This is where smart contract oracles come into play. These specialized mechanisms act as intermediaries, acquiring real-world information and more info delivering it securely to blockchain networks. By connecting the on-chain and off-chain worlds, oracles facilitate a new era of advanced smart contract applications.

Oracles are essential for a wide range of use cases. They can be implemented to drive prediction markets, automate insurance payouts based on real-time events, and facilitate decentralized finance (DeFi) applications that require external data feeds for pricing and risk management. As the Ethereum ecosystem continues to expand, smart contract oracles will play an increasingly vital role in defining the future of decentralized applications.
